West Yellowstone
West Yellowstone has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$30,703. Population has grown 27% since 1990. Median home value has more than doubled since 1990, reaching $156,700.

How many people live in West Yellowstone, Montana?
West Yellowstone, Montana has about 1,177 residents according to the 2000 Census.
What is the median household income in West Yellowstone, Montana?
The typical household in West Yellowstone, Montana earns about $30,703 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is West Yellowstone, Montana expensive?
In West Yellowstone, Montana, the median home is worth about $156,700, and the typical rent is about $514 a month.
How educated are people in West Yellowstone, Montana?
About 28.2% of adults age 25 and over in West Yellowstone, Montana h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in West Yellowstone, Montana?
About 12.9% of people in West Yellowstone, Montana live below the federal poverty line.
Has West Yellowstone, Montana grown since 1990?
Yes, West Yellowstone, Montana has grown since 1990. The population has added about 248 residents, a change of about 27 percent over that period.
